Concrete stair s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the surface of outdoor or indoor concrete stairs. This process helps create a barrier that prevents moisture, dirt, and stains from penetrating the concrete. The sealing material is typically designed to withstand foot traffic and weather conditions, ensuring that the stairs remain durable and visually appealing over time. Professionals use specialized products and techniques to ensure the sealant adheres properly, providing a long-lasting layer of protection that keeps stairs looking their best.

Sealing concrete stairs addresses common problems such as water infiltration, cracking, and surface deterioration. When moisture seeps into unprotected concrete, it can lead to freeze-thaw damage, causing cracks and spalling. Over time, dirt and stains become embedded in the porous surface, making cleaning difficult and diminishing the appearance. By sealing the stairs, property owners can reduce these issues, extend the lifespan of the concrete, and maintain a safer, slip-resistant surface-especially important in areas prone to rain or snow.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Stair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fayetteville, AR.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for sealing small sections of concrete stairs in Fayetteville range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and condition of the stairs.

Standard Sealing Projects - For larger, more extensive sealing work on multiple stairs or larger surfaces, local contractors usually charge between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for residential properties seeking maintenance or minor upgrades.

Major Renovations - Larger, more complex sealing projects, such as those involving multiple flights or decorative concrete, can cost $1,200 to $3,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, often due to the scope and detailed work involved.

Full Replacement or Restoration - Complete replacement or extensive restoration, including sealing, can exceed $5,000 depending on the size and complexity. These are typically less frequent but necessary for severely damaged or aged concrete stair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ete stair sealing? Concrete stair sealing involves applying a protective coating to the surface of concrete stairs to prevent damage from moisture, stains, and wear.

Why should I consider sealing my concrete stairs? Sealing can help extend the lifespan of concrete stairs by reducing the risk of cracking, spalling, and staining caused by water and environmental elements.

What types of sealers are used for concrete stairs? Service providers typically use penetrating sealers or film-forming sealers, depending on the specific needs and conditions of the stairs.

How often should concrete stairs be resealed? The frequency of resealing depends on factors like foot traffic and weather exposure, but many recommend resealing every few years to maintain protection.

Can sealing improve the appearance of concrete stairs? Yes, sealing can enhance the look of concrete stairs by providing a clean, finished appearance and highlighting the surface texture.
